What to expect as NBA comes back to China six years after rift over pro-democracy post
The NBA is making a highly anticipated return to China this Friday, marking its first game in the country since 2019. This comeback is significant as it reconnects the league with millions of passionate fans who have been eagerly waiting for this moment. The previous rift over political issues had left a gap, but now, the excitement surrounding the game highlights the enduring love for basketball in China and the potential for renewed partnerships.

Togo’s Samuel Asamoah ‘at risk of paraplegia’ after colliding with advertising board
NegativeSports
Togo's international footballer Samuel Asamoah is facing a serious health crisis after breaking his neck in a collision with an advertising board during a match in China's League One. This incident raises concerns about his potential for paraplegia, highlighting the dangers athletes face on the field. Asamoah, who plays for Guangxi Pingguo, is currently in a precarious situation that not only affects his career but also brings attention to player safety in sports.
